JOB 用法小结

发布时间:2006-06-28 10:02     点击:
分页:[1] 2 3 4 5 6 7  下一页

一、设置初始化参数 job_queue_processes 

   sql> alter system set job_queue_processes=n;(n>0) 

   job_queue_processes最大值为1000 

   查看job queue 后台进程 

   sql>select name,description from v$bgprocess; 

二,dbms_job package 用法介绍 

   包含以下子过程: 

   Broken()过程。 

   change()过程。 

   Interval()过程。 

   Isubmit()过程。 

   Next_Date()过程。 

   Remove()过程。 

   Run()过程。 

   Submit()过程。 

   User_Export()过程。 

   What()过程。 

   1、Broken()过程更新一个已提交的工作的状态,典型地是用来把一个已破工作标记为未破工作。 

   这个过程有三个参数:job 、broken与next_date。 

   PROCEDURE Broken (job    IN binary_integer, 

            Broken  IN boolean, 

            next_date IN date :=SYSDATE) 

   job参数是工作号,它在问题中唯一标识工作。 

   broken参数指示此工作是否将标记为破——TRUE说明此工作将标记为破,而FLASE说明此工作将标记为未破。 

   next_date参数指示在什么时候此工作将再次运行。此参数缺省值为当前日期和时间。 

   job如果由于某种原因未能成功之行,oracle将重试16次后,还未能成功执行,将被标记为broken 

   重新启动状态为broken的job,有如下两种方式; 

   a、利用dbms_job.run()立即执行该job 

    sql>begin 
分页:[1] 2 3 4 5 6 7  下一页
版权申明:未经书面授权请勿转载本站信息!!作品版权归所属媒体与作者所有!!
发表评论: 匿名发表 用户名: 查看评论
您将承担一切因您的行为、言论而直接或间接导致的民事或刑事法律责任
留言板管理人员有权保留或删除其管辖留言中的任意内容
本站提醒:不要进行人身攻击。谢谢配合。
在本站搜索相关信息
2003-2005 Ksw123.com All Rights Reserved. - TOP
Copyright © 2006 Ksw123.com. All rights reserved.中国考题网 版权所有